- Ocenjeno z 1 od 5— Uporabnik Firefoxa 5489333, pred 10 dneviThis extension was recommended to me as a way to force dark text on light background on websites. Well, I tried. None of the sliders in extension config appear to do anything; the predefined themes only have "and add some ridiculous tint all over" takes on "light mode". I thought, perhaps I could make a copy of some "light" theme and try to adjust that? Nope, you can only rename predefined themes, not make duplicates. Ok, then maybe I could export a theme, edit the exported file, and import that back as a new theme? NOPE. "Color schemes import from files is not supported in Firefox." Why is that "import" button even there then?
